> TOP TEN SIGNS YOU'RE IN FOR A LONG SERMON
>
> 10. There's a case of bottled water beside the pulpit in a cooler.
> 9. The pews have camper hookups.
> 8. You overhear the pastor telling the soundman to have a few dozen extra
> tapes on hand to record today's sermon.
> 7. The preacher has brought a snack to the pulpit.
> 6. The preacher breaks for an intermission.
> 5. The bulletins have pizza delivery menus.
> 4. When the preacher asks the deacon to bring in his notes, he rolls in a
> filing cabinet.
> 3. The choir loft is furnished with La-Z-Boys.
> 2. Instead of taking off his watch and laying it on the pulpit, the preacher
> turns up a four-foot hour-glass.
> AND THE NUMBER ONE SIGN YOU'RE IN FOR A LONG SUNDAY SERMON
> 1. The minister says, "You'll be out in time to watch the super bowl" but
> it's only November!
